Hershey’s “Perfectly Chocolate” Chocolate Cake

A slice of chocolate cake on a plate.Pin
Photo credit: Binky’s Culinary Carnival.

This Hershey’s “Perfectly Chocolate” Chocolate Cake is the same recipe that your mom or grandma made, bringing back memories with every bite. The recipe has been featured on the box of Hershey’s brand cocoa powder for nearly a century, a testament to its timeless appeal and deliciousness.

Gluten-Free Lemon Meringue Pie

Whole lemon meringue pie with a chocolate cookie crust.Pin
Photo Credit: Binky’s Culinary Carnival.

Making Lemon Meringue Pie is easier than you might think. You only need a few ingredients to create a lemon filling and a light meringue topping. It also has a chocolate, black-bottom crust that is gluten-free. It’s a simple way to enjoy a classic dessert without gluten.
